At a glance

Clarendon Heights is ranked #6 of 92 neighborhoods in San Francisco with an overall score of 4.1/5. Its standout factors are safety (4.5/5, 16th of 92 in San Francisco) and nearby merchants (4.2/5), at a median home price of $4.41M, which Houseberry currently rates as overvalued by about $91,000. The trade-off is public spaces (2.0/5), with prices running about 104% above the San Francisco median.

Neighborhood Review
Key Words: Exclusive, Scenic views, Upscale

Clarendon Heights, tucked away in the central part of San Francisco, is a neighborhood that offers both stunning city views and an exclusive living experience. Known for its upscale and often luxurious homes, this area is a tranquil enclave within the bustling city. The homes in Clarendon Heights are predominantly high-end single-family residences, many boasting contemporary designs and panoramic views that span from the Golden Gate Bridge to downtown San Francisco. The neighborhood’s hilly terrain and winding roads enhance its secluded and private atmosphere, making it feel more like a hidden retreat than a city suburb. Residents here enjoy the peace and quiet of a residential area while being close to the lively and diverse neighborhoods of Castro and Noe Valley. Additionally, the proximity to Twin Peaks offers a natural escape with ample outdoor activities and scenic hiking trails. Clarendon Heights is a neighborhood that caters to those looking for an exclusive, private lifestyle. It’s perfect for those who appreciate stunning cityscapes and serene living, all within easy reach of San Francisco’s urban amenities.

Neighborhood Weather

77%
of possible sunshine
Of all the daylight this spot gets in a year, 77% arrives as sunshine - clouds and fog block the rest.
Clarendon Heights ranks 15th of 92 for sunshine in San Francisco, and it out-suns roughly a sixth of the Bay Area. Its warmest month is September, averaging 74° highs, and it gets about 27 inches of rain a year.

Clarendon Heights FAQs10 answers

Is Clarendon Heights a good place to live?

Clarendon Heights ranks 6th of 92 neighborhoods in San Francisco with an overall Houseberry score of 4.1 out of 5. Its strongest factors are safety (4.5/5) and nearby merchants (4.2/5). The trade-offs are public spaces (2.0/5) and a median home price of $4.41M against the San Francisco median of $2.16M.

Is Clarendon Heights safe?

Clarendon Heights, San Francisco scores 4.5 out of 5 on Houseberry's Safety Score, ranking 16th of 92 neighborhoods in San Francisco.

What do homes in Clarendon Heights cost?

The median home price in Clarendon Heights, San Francisco is $4.41M, compared with $2.16M for San Francisco as a whole. Houseberry currently rates it overvalued by about $91,000 against comparable neighborhoods.

Are home prices in Clarendon Heights rising or falling?

The median home price in Clarendon Heights, San Francisco is up about 7.2% over the past 12 months, from $4.11M to $4.41M. The full 12-month history is charted in the Median Price section on this page.

Which schools serve Clarendon Heights?

Schools serving Clarendon Heights, San Francisco include Clarendon Alternative Elementary (4.3/5), Grattan Elementary (4.0/5), Giannini (A.P.) Middle (4.3/5) and Presidio Middle (4.0/5).

What is the weather like in Clarendon Heights?

Clarendon Heights, San Francisco receives 77% of its possible sunshine, 15th of 92 in San Francisco. Summer days run 53° to 70°F and winter days 45° to 58°F, September is the warmest month and rainfall averages about 27 inches a year.

Is Clarendon Heights walkable to shops and restaurants?

Clarendon Heights, San Francisco scores 4.2 out of 5 for nearby merchants and 2.0 out of 5 for public spaces. Its overall amenities score is 3.0 out of 5, 65th of 92 in San Francisco.

What is Clarendon Heights known for?

Clarendon Heights, San Francisco is associated with Exclusive, Scenic views and Upscale. Its highest-scoring factors are safety (4.5/5) and nearby merchants (4.2/5).

How does Clarendon Heights compare to other San Francisco neighborhoods?

Clarendon Heights ranks 6th of 92 neighborhoods in San Francisco. It ranks 16th of 92 in San Francisco for safety (4.5/5) and scores lowest on public spaces (2.0/5). The next-ranked neighborhoods in San Francisco are Cole Valley/Parnassus Heights and Forest Knolls.

What are the downsides of living in Clarendon Heights?

Clarendon Heights, San Francisco scores lowest on public spaces (2.0/5). Its median home price of $4.41M runs about 104% above the San Francisco median of $2.16M.
